HOXA10 expression is decreased in endometrium of women with adenomyosis

Abstract: HOXA10 gene expression is decreased in secretory phase endometrium of women with adenomyosis. Diminished expression of HOXA10 is a potential mechanism explaining decreased implantation observed in women with adenomyosis.

“…In some published clinical reports [7][8][9]11], adenomyosis had a detrimental effect on IVF outcome in terms of pregnancy or live birth rate, indicating impaired endometrial receptivity. In the study of Fischer et al [33], expression of the HOXA10 gene, an established marker of endometrial receptivity, was shown to be decreased in the secretory phase in the endometrium of women with adenomyosis.…”

“…The Hoxa11 −/− mice showed a more severe phenotype than the Hoxa10 −/− mice . In humans, it also was reported that the expressions of Hoxa10 and Hoxa11 in the endometrium increased significantly in the mid‐luteal phase, when the uterus is receptive to embryo attachment, and that these expressions were significantly lower in infertile women …”
